R. L. Polk Canada Announces Management Changes

Kendra Rawls has been appointed vice president, R. L. Polk & Co. and general manager, R. L. Polk Canada, Inc. In this position, Rawls is responsible for managing Polk’s activities in Canada including vehicle registration reporting, automotive intelligence and analysis and marketing solutions. Rawls replaces Bill Murray who has been named vice president of international development at Polk’s international headquarters in Southfield, Mich. Murray is now responsible for overseeing operations in Brazil, Canada and Mexico plus the development of product offerings in Polk’s emerging markets.

Stoneridge Adds Two New Directors to Its Board

Automotive components manufacturer Stoneridge has appointed John Corey and William Lasky to the company’s board of directors. Corey is president and CEO of Safety Components International, a supplier of air bags and components. He previously held positions as president of the Stanley Mechanics Tools Division, AlliedSignal’s automotive aftermarket products division and Moog Automotive. Lasky is chairman, president and CEO of JLG Industries, a diversified construction and industrial equipment manufacturer. Prior to joining JLG, Lasky spent 22 years in various positions of increasing responsibility with Dana, including president of its Filtration Products Worldwide business from 1997 to 1999.

Siemens VDO Automotive Presents 2003 Rep of the Year Award

Siemens VDO Automotive has presented Mike Wirth and Doug Mathe of RepWorks Marketing with their 2003 Rep of the Year Award. RepWorks Marketing is responsible for Siemens VDO’s automotive aftermarket sales activities in California, Arizona and Nevada. RepWorks Marketing has represented Siemens VDO Automotive for approximately four years. RepWorks is headquartered in Los Angeles, Calif., and has an office in Phoenix, Ariz.

MPA Automates Catalog and Product Management with e-Publisher

Motorcar Parts of America (MPA) has partnered with Vertical Development Inc. (VDI) to consolidate its application and technical data into a single relational database. As a result, MPA’s customers can now access the latest product information linked to technical reference bulletins in a single lookup.

Coatings Manufacturer Valspar Acquires De Beer Lafkabrienken B.V.

Coatings manufacturer Valspar Corp. has purchased De Beer Lakfabrieken, a privately-owned, manufacturer and distributor of automotive refinish coatings based in The Netherlands. The acquisition includes De Beer’s subsidiaries in the U.K. and Australia. De Beer, which sells products in more than 65 countries, had sales of approximately $39 million ($50 million at current exchange rates) in 2003. Terms of the transaction were not disclosed.

Penske Truck Leasing Extends Supply Agreement with Goodyear

Penske Truck Leasing has announced it will extend its current supply agreement with Goodyear Tire & Rubber. Under the agreement, Goodyear will serve as Penske’s primary supplier of tires in North America until at least 2008. Goodyear supplies Penske with a variety of truck tires, including replacement and retreaded tires. In addition, Penske has named Goodyear as a “Supplier of the Year,” in recognition of past outstanding service.

Bo Fisher to Succeed His Father as CEO and Chairman of Fisher Auto Parts

Following the death this week of his father Arthur Jay (Art) Fisher Jr., CEO of Fisher Auto Parts, Arthur Jay (Bo) Fisher III, has been unanimously elected to the position of CEO and chairman of the board. He has been president of Fisher Auto Parts since 1992 and owns a majority of the company.In addition, Gary Shifflett and Herb Godschalk have been promoted to become co-Presidents of Fisher Auto Parts.

Continental Tire North America and Exel Form Strategic Tire Distribution Partnership

Continental Tire North America (CTNA) and Exel, a global logistics company, have formed a strategic partnership in the area of tire distribution logistics in North America. As part of the agreement, Exel will assume control of the management of CTNA’s tire distribution warehouses. All details of the agreement will be finalized by April 1, 2004.
